Knowing Purified Sweetener Varieties: Muscovado vs. Granulated

Although certain unrefined syrup and white crystalline seem forms of sweetness, they vary greatly in the manufacturing method. Crystalline syrup experiences a more purification procedure that eliminates nearly all from a original molasses, causing in a clear sweet taste and bright look. In contrast, unrefined syrup retains a portion of molasses, which provides it a unique character, richer color, and a moisture. Hence, their taste and mineral composition separate.

ICUMSA Measurements : A Explanation to Processed Sugar Standard

Understanding ICUMSA indices is vital for assessing the transparency and purity of processed sugar. The World Organization for Uniform Measurement of Sweetness Testing – or ICUMSA – provides a quantitative system for gauging color levels . Lower ICUMSA values indicate a better level of refinement , generally desirable for foods and applications where color is significant . Conversely , elevated ICUMSA figures suggest a less refined sugar, which may be acceptable for certain purposes, like muscovado or color development processes.

Refined Brown Sugar: Variations and Employments

Despite classic brown sugar possesses a distinct molasses flavor and deeper hue, refined brown sugar represents a altered version. The typically produced by adding a controlled amount of molasses back into white sugar crystals. Such process results in a milder flavor profile and a slightly powerful color compared to its raw counterpart. As a result, refined brown website sugar proves itself particularly suitable for recipes where a subtle sweetness is needed, like specific cakes and gravies, instead of the strong molasses taste. You might furthermore choose it for uniform outcomes in baking.

Pure Crystalline Sweetener: Purity, Functions, and Features

Processed granulated sweetener is a highly processed form of sucrose, distinguished by its exceptional cleanliness. This production method involves many steps to discard natural impurities, resulting in a visually bright appearance. Frequent uses encompass dessert formulas, liquid production, and as a sweetening component in numerous cuisine items. Significant characteristics comprise a delicate sweetness, a even consistency, and its tendency to uniformly dissolve in water.

  • Cleanliness levels are generally exceeding 99.5%.
  • Serves as a essential stabilizer in many formulas.
  • Supplies bulk and feel to cooked items.
